Legal Relations to Real Estates
Academic Year 2023/24
NZA018 course is part of 1 study plan
NPC-GK Summer Semester 2nd year
Building law with respect to public law and private law, introduction to private building law, rights in rem, rights in rem in things of others, Code of Administrative Procedure.

Syllabus
1. Legal regulation in the Czech Republic, legislative procedure.
2. Sources of legal regulations, relation between public law and private law.
3. Civil Code - basic concepts, structure.
4. Ownership.
5. Co-ownership.
6. Easements, right of superficies.
7. Pledge.
8. Relative property rights.
9. Code of Administrative Procedure - basic principles.
10. Administrative procedure.
